steve elias wrote:
i wonder how much of the prime95 power load is from the CPU itself,
as opposed to the cpu fan.
undoubtedly some of the increased (40W) power consumption from prime95 is
due to the CPU fan running. it's possible that running your
PC in a very cold garage or basement would result in less power consumption since the ambient temp would require less cpu fan operation.

CPU fans tend to be 5-10 watts.

I'd bet its equal parts the CPU and the memory (which is getting cycled pretty much constantly at bus speed during the LL tests)
